Understanding the Types of Truck Moving Services
Residential moves. Local or long-distance. Sounds simple. But it isn’t. Local moves often get delayed by traffic, narrow streets, and tricky parking. Long-distance? That’s a completely different challenge. Routes must account for truck size, fuel stops, and road regulations. Every mile matters.
Commercial moves have their own story. Offices need careful sequencing. Servers, office equipment, inventory—all must be moved efficiently. Downtime costs money. Experienced movers treat this like a puzzle. Every item has a spot. Every step has a timeline. It’s not just furniture. It’s business continuity.
Specialized moves add another layer. Pianos, antiques, fragile artwork. You can’t just toss them in a truck. Professionals know which padding to use, how to strap items safely, and how to handle unexpected bumps or sudden stops. These are insights people rarely think about—but crucial for a safe move.
Planning and Preparation for a Smooth Move
Most moves fail at the planning stage. People pack at the last minute. Boxes are mismatched, fragile items unprotected. A proper move starts weeks ahead. Inventory everything. Not just boxes, but size, weight, and fragility. This informs truck size, manpower, and packing materials.
Packing isn’t guesswork. Heavy items? Stack carefully. Fragile items? Wrap strategically. Odd-shaped items? Plan placement in advance. Professional movers use soft items to fill gaps, preventing shifting. Labeling boxes saves hours on the other end. Unpacking is faster. Less stressful.
Timing matters. Last-minute truck bookings lead to delays and stress. Confirm dates. Consider traffic. Note loading restrictions. Even small steps here reduce chaos dramatically. The difference between a day of moving hell and a manageable experience? Preparation.

Tips for Choosing the Right Moving Service
Price matters. But not as much as insight. Reviews help, but asking the right questions is key. Fragile items? Electronics? Pianos? Do they have experience? Contingency plans? Transparency matters. Professionals show it. Instinct matters too. Movers handle your belongings. Professionalism matters.
Preparation on your side helps. Label boxes. Clear access points. Discuss special requirements. Best moves are collaborations. Not just trucks and boxes—but coordination, communication, and trust.
